We calculate the one-loop supersymmetric QCD corrections to the width of the W-boson. We find that these are of order ∼παs201MS2MW2Γudˉ, where MS is the supersymmetry breaking scale and Γudˉ the tree level hadronic width for W+→udˉ. Due to the appearance of the suppression factor ∼201 these are at least two orders of magnitude smaller than the standard QCD corrections ∼παsΓudˉ and hence of the order of the two-loop electroweak effects. Therefore supersymmetric QCD corrections will only be of relevance once experiments reach that level of accuracy.
